The current international oil prices have not yet fully accounted for the potential supply disruption caused by the closure of the Strait of Hormuz.

The thread discusses global energy analysts warning that current oil prices have not fully reflected the potential supply disruption from the closure of the Strait of Hormuz, due to market expectations of a quick resolution to the conflict. The posts reference multiple news sources and highlight the significance of the potential impact on global oil markets.
